所以我将库从 .NET 4.5.1 移植到 UWP。
在库中,我们使用来自 Type 类的方法,特别是Type.IsSubclassOf。但是在 UWP 中我找不到任何等效的方法。
如果某个类是 UWP 中某个其他类的子类,有没有办法找到它?
所以我将库从 .NET 4.5.1 移植到 UWP。
在库中,我们使用来自 Type 类的方法,特别是Type.IsSubclassOf。但是在 UWP 中我找不到任何等效的方法。
如果某个类是 UWP 中某个其他类的子类,有没有办法找到它?
部分Type
逻辑移至Windows 运行时中的TypeInfo
( MSDN )。
using System.Reflection;
...
bool isSubClassOf = typeof (Dog).GetTypeInfo().IsSubclassOf(typeof (Animal));